The Department of Recreation and Parks shall have the authority to promulgate regulations, subject to approval by the Township Committee.
There are hereby established rules and regulations concerning the use of all municipal recreation lands, playgrounds and other recreation places located within the Township of Colts Neck, and the conduct of all persons while on or using the same.

No person shall cut, injure, deface, remove or disturb any tree, shrub, building, fence, bench or other structure. No person shall construct, reconstruct, erect or relocate any structure, including tree stands, fences, benches or sheds or any other type of structure on Township property and/or Township greenway.
All abusive, profane or indecent language, or any conduct that may annoy others, is hereby prohibited.
No person shall carry firearms or throw stones or other missiles in the areas above described.

No person shall sell, offer or solicit for sale any goods or merchandise without undergoing the permit application procedure promulgated by the Department of Recreation and Parks.

No person shall use, consume, carry or bring any alcoholic beverage in, to or on the areas above described without written approval by the Township Committee.
Betting, gambling in any form or maintaining any gambling equipment is prohibited.
No person without authorization may distribute any circulars, cards or written matter, or post, paste or affix any placard, notice or sign, in the areas above described.

A. 
Fishing, other than ice fishing, shall be permitted in ponds within Township-owned parks, subject to the following catch and release policy:
(1) 
"Catch and Release" refers to the requirement of the return to ponds within Township-owned parks of all fish and wildlife caught thereat.
(2) 
The ponds within Township-owned parks are designated as catch and release sites, and all wildlife and fish caught, trapped or extracted from said ponds shall be returned immediately to the pond, and every reasonable effort must be taken to maintain the health and life of the wildlife.
(3) 
It shall be a violation of this section for any person to deposit any fish, and/or other wildlife of any kind, into the ponds within Township-owned parks, other than in accordance with the catch and release requirements of the subsection above, without the express authorization and directive from the Director of the Department of Recreation and Parks or his/her designee.
Ice skating by township residents and their friends shall be permitted on the Community Center ponds when the conditions are safe for such purpose as determined by the municipal authorities. A red and white flag flown beneath the United States ensign on the Township Hall flagpole shall be the signal that the ice is safe.

No person shall be permitted in the areas above described as specified in Art. III, Use of Parks, of this article without undergoing the permit application procedure promulgated by the Department of Recreation and Parks.

Any person violating any of the provisions of this article or any rule or regulation promulgated pursuant hereto shall, upon conviction, be subject to the replacement, repair or restoration of any damaged property and shall be punishable as provided in§  1-9 of this Code.
